The Current State of ADHD Diagnosis in the UK
The need for ADHD services has outmatched the available resources within the NHS. According to current reports, some individuals might wait in between 2 to 5 years for an initial assessment. For those fighting with work, education, or individual relationships, this hold-up can be harmful.

Private assessments provide an alternative path. By selecting the private route, patients can typically be seen within weeks rather than years. However, this course comes with its own set of intricacies, particularly relating to expenses and the subsequent combination of care back into the NHS.

A private ADHD assessment is a multi-stage procedure created to guarantee a robust diagnosis that follows the National Institute for Health and Care Excellence (NICE) guidelines.
1. Pre-Assessment Screening
Before the formal interview, many clinics send out several surveys. These normally consist of:
Self-Report Scales: Such as the ASRS (Adult ADHD Self-Report Scale).Informant Reports: Forms to be completed by someone who understood the person in youth (generally a parent) and someone who knows them well now (a partner or friend).Youth History: Evidence of signs before the age of 12 is a diagnostic requirement for ADHD.2. The Clinical Interview
The core of the assessment is a one-to-one assessment with a psychiatrist or a specialized clinical psychologist. This normally lasts in between 90 minutes and 3 hours. The clinician will use diagnostic tools like the DIVA-5 (Diagnostic Interview for ADHD in Adults) to explore symptoms of inattention, hyperactivity, and impulsivity.
3. Review of Medical History
The clinician will evaluate any previous mental health history to guarantee that symptoms are not better described by other conditions, such as anxiety, anxiety, or PTSD. This "differential diagnosis" is an important part of the procedure.
4. The Diagnostic Report
Following the interview, a detailed report is compiled. This document outlines the proof collected and concludes whether the individual fulfills the criteria for ADHD. If favorable, the report will likewise specify the subtype (Inattentive, Hyperactive-Impulsive, or Combined).
Comprehending the Costs
The rate of a private ADHD assessment differs considerably depending upon the center, the area, and the seniority of the clinician. It is very important to look beyond the preliminary assessment cost, as there are frequently surprise expenses.
Estimated Cost BreakdownService ItemCommon Price RangeInitial Assessment & & Report₤ 600-- ₤ 1,200Follow-up Titration Meetings₤ 150-- ₤ 300 per sessionPrivate Prescriptions (Admin Fee)₤ 30-- ₤ 75 per scriptCost of Medication₤ 50-- ₤ 150 monthlyAnnual Review₤ 200-- ₤ 400
Note: Titration is the procedure of discovering the correct dose of medication. This typically requires 3 to 6 regular monthly visits till the client is steady.
Shared Care Agreements (SCA)
One of the most critical aspects of a private assessment is the Shared Care Agreement. An SCA is an official arrangement where a private professional handles the client's medical diagnosis and treatment strategy, while the NHS GP takes control of the physical act of recommending the medication at NHS rates.

Important Considerations:
GP Consent: GPs are not lawfully obliged to sign an SCA. It is extremely suggested to talk to your GP before scheduling a private assessment to see if they are prepared to accept a report from your chosen service provider.Stabilization: Most GPs will just accept an SCA once the patient has reached a steady dose of medication through the private clinic (usually 3-- 6 months).CQC Registration: Ensure the private supplier is signed up with the Care Quality Commission (CQC). For patients in England, the "Right to Choose" (RTC) offers a hybrid alternative. Under the NHS Constitution, clients can choose which consultant-led team provides their psychological healthcare.

If an NHS waiting list is unreasonably long, a patient can ask their GP to refer them to a private company that has an NHS agreement. In this circumstance, the assessment is carried out by a private business, however the expenses are covered by the NHS. This avoids the high costs of private care while bypassing the long NHS lines.

Can I get an assessment for my child privately?
Yes. The process resembles adult assessments however often includes more communication with the school and focuses more on developmental turning points.
What takes place if I move or alter GPs?
If you have a Shared Care Agreement, you must guarantee your brand-new GP is prepared to continue it. If they decline, you may have to go back to spending for private prescriptions or sign up with the regional NHS waiting list for a "re-validation" of your medical diagnosis.
Does a private assessment assurance a medical diagnosis?
No. An assessment is an unbiased assessment. Clinicians may discover that symptoms are caused by other aspects, or that the individual does not satisfy the full clinical limit for an ADHD medical diagnosis.
Can I utilize my private health insurance coverage?
Some UK health insurance companies (like Bupa, AXA, or Vitality) cover ADHD assessments, however lots of do not cover the ongoing expenses of medication or titration. Constantly examine your policy specifics ahead of time.
